38 W Harding St stands in Orlando, at the crossroads of West Michigan Street and South Orange Avenue. This modern, low-rise building is a contemporary townhouse development with 3 stories. Completed in 2023, it holds 6 townhouse units. Each unit offers between 2,061 and 2,126 square feet of living space.
The building provides a maintenance-free lifestyle. This setup is backed by an HOA that covers exterior and grounds maintenance, pest control, and onsite management. Prices for the units range from $550,000 to $585,000. Each townhouse includes 3 or 4 bedrooms.
Residents enjoy a well-designed open-concept layout. Units feature high 10-foot ceilings and oversized windows for natural light. Living rooms blend seamlessly with kitchens and dining areas, enhancing the living experience. Private patios and balconies extend usable space for outdoor enjoyment. An attached garage adds convenience for homeowners.
Nearby, a mix of grocery stores and restaurants caters to daily needs. 7-Eleven provides quick shopping, while eateries like Olv Cafe and Jason's Deli offer nearby dining options. The building lies close to SoDo Shopping Center and Walmart for added shopping choices.
Access to major highways, like I-4 and Highway 408, makes commuting simple. Local attractions like Downtown Orlando, Kia Center, and Exploria Stadium remain within easy reach. Lake Eola and the Dr. Phillips Center for the Performing Arts are also nearby. Overall, this location blends suburban comfort with urban access.

This neighborhood indicates a good mix of people which makes it a good place for families. About 14.38% are children aged 0–14, 20.28% are young adults between 15–29, 22.16% are adults aged 30–44, 23.22% are in the 45–59 range and 19.95% are seniors aged 60 and above.
Commuting options are also varying where 80.9% of residents relying on driving, while others prefer public transit around 1.08%, walking around 1.16%, biking around 1.3%, allowing residents to choose travel modes that best fit their daily routines.
Most homes in the area are with 57.22% of units owner occupied and 42.78% are rented.
The neighborhood offers different household types. About 25.9% are single family homes and 4.95% are multi family units. Around 36.86% are single-person households, while 63.14% are multi person households. This mix works well for families, roommates, and individuals.
Education levels in the neighborhood vary widely where 26.83% of residents have bachelor’s degrees. Around 18.65% have high school or college education. Another 9.36% hold diplomas while 23.53% have completed postgraduate studies. The remaining are 21.63% with other types of qualifications.
